Output 204c3583044fff044513916b3dbb48e9c3e3c218848c5d4d92fbf06cca6714bb:0

value
20463708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 986380beebf1290482160e93f587f1c416023eb2 OP_EQUAL
address
3FamqHWz9BBVuVE956BVUKnobVAHvGGCAV
transaction
204c3583044fff044513916b3dbb48e9c3e3c218848c5d4d92fbf06cca6714bb
confirmations
303128
spent
true